Winder (zip 30680), Georgia gets a BestPlaces Cost of Living score of 99, which means the total cost of housing, food, childcare, transportation, healthcare, taxes, and other necessities is 1.0% lower than the U.S. average and 4.8% lower than the average for Georgia.

Housing costs in Winder?
A typical home costs $310,000, which is 8.3% less expensive than the national average of $338,100 and 0.6% more expensive than the average Georgia home, at $308,200.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Winder costs $1,290 per month, which is 0.8% more than the national average of $1,280 and 19.4% cheaper than the state average of $1,540.

Can I afford Winder?
To live comfortably in Winder (zip 30680), Georgia, a minimum annual income of $59,400 for a family, and $45,600 for a single person is recommended.
